CLIK Load Release 500mm Straight Shelf
The CLIK Load Release 500mm Straight Shelf is a unique and practical solution for mental health facilities. It has been designed with safety in mind, as the brackets are designed to release when an abnormal load is applied, preventing any ligature attempts. The shelf is made of durable 8mm polycarbonate with chamfered edges and rounded corners, ensuring its safety and durability. After a ligature event, the shelf can be easily reattached by pushing it back into the corresponding brackets. The brackets incorporate heat-treated stainless steel spring clips that allow the product to release and reattach repeatedly without any decline in performance or safety. -

Door Top Alarm
The Door Top Alarm (DTA) is an innovative technology that provides hardware integration into the top of timber doors to alert staff of possible ligature attempts. The discreet sensor installed across the door leaf detects the application of weight from ligature attempts or objects jammed between the door and frame. To avoid false alarms, it has an adjustable time delay of 5 to 30 seconds, triggering only with sustained applied weight. Compatible with most duress and staff attack systems, the DTA sends signals to alert the clinical team via audible alarms, staff indicator panels, pagers, handsets or the main nurse station computer.This product has multiple variants. Removable Door Stop, Aluminium
The Aluminium Removable Door Stop provides an effective solution to prevent barricade attempts in combination with a double swing hinge. While the door is in normal use, the stop stays locked to the door frame and acts as a traditional stop to prevent the door from swinging outward. In the case of a barricade, the stop can be unlatched from the frame using a key and opened outward to enable the door to swing away from the obstruction. Available in right or left-handed configuration, the door stop comes in 2100mm and 2400mm lengths and requires a 4mm key.
